Physics Question on projectile motion
A particle, when projected at 15° horizontally, has a range of 50 m. Find the range when projected at 45° with horizontal.
A
50 m
B
100 m
C
80 m
D
120 m
Answer
100 m
Explanation
Solution
When a particle is projected with initial velocity u at angle 𝜃 with the horizontal, then the horizontal range is given by
R=u2 sin 2g
For, 𝜃 = 15°, R = 50 m
Therefore, u2g=Rsin 2=50sin 30=100
Now, we have to find horizontal range, when the 𝜃 = 45°
Using,
R=u2 sin 2g=100sin (245)
R=100sin 90=100 m
Answer. B
